Figure 1. Abdominal ultrasound showing splenomegaly. This sagittal grayscale ultrasound image of the spleen demonstrates significant splenomegaly. The spleen measures 15.53 cm in length (longitudinal axis, labeled as measurement 1) and 5.87 cm in width (anteroposterior axis, labeled as measurement 2), exceeding the normal size range. The black arrow highlights the enlarged spleen, consistent with splenomegaly.
